Abstract
In real complex networks, not all nodes were equally important; a method was put forward to measure off rank. We focused on the key nodes, which certain nodes should be protected and a certain connections should be partitioned and reconstructed. Compare with the original structure, the optimized structure was smarter, more tolerant of wrong and resistant of frangibility. The simulation showed that the topology of complex networks was optimized and the work efficiency and resist of frangibility were also improved.
